According to Ernest L. Eliel and Samuel H. Wilen in Stereochemistry of Organic Compounds (1994, p. 102), configurational stereoisomers result from arrangments of atoms in space of a molecule with a defined constitution without regard to arrangements that differ only by rotation about one or... [Pg.259]
